The patient's goals of care may include some that appear to conflict.  Do 
Naming an unreachable goal after being fully informed of
condition/prognosis may be an indication that the patient is having
difficulty adjusting, and should be responded to with empathy ("I wish
your X could be cured, too."). Note the goal and any related statements 
in "Goals in the patient's own words, or as stated by the surrogate:" 
section.
not attempt to get the patient (or surrogate) to rank goals as they name 
them.   At this point in the conversation, you just want to understand 
which goals of care the patient would like to achieve.  Next, decision 
will be made about which life-sustaining treatments the patient would be 
willing to accept given the risks and odds of success of those 
procedures, information the patient needs to make informed decisions in
the face of conflicting goals.
